At 247 PM EDT, trained weather spotters reported thunderstorms producing heavy rain across the warned area. Between 2.5 and 3.5 inches of rain have fallen. The expected rainfall rate is 1.5 to 2 inches in 1 hour. Additional rainfall amounts of 2 to 3 inches are possible in the warned area. Flash flooding is already occurring.
HAZARD...Life threatening flash flooding. Thunderstorms producing flash flooding.
SOURCE...Trained spotters reported.
IMPACT...Life threatening flash flooding of creeks and streams, urban areas, highways, streets and underpasses.
Some locations that will experience flash flooding include... Columbia, West Columbia, Cayce, Forest Acres, St. Andrews, Dentsville, Oak Grove, Arcadia Lakes, Five Points, West Columbia Riverwalk, Riverbanks Zoo, SC State Fair Grounds, Columbia International University, Woodfield, Harbison State Forest, Sesquicentennial State Park, Eau Claire and Guignard Park.
This includes the following highways... Interstate 126 between mile markers 0 and 3. Interstate 26 between mile markers 103 and 112. Interstate 20 in South Carolina between mile markers 60 and 77. Interstate 77 between mile markers 1 and 19.
